Compare Redragon FINKE K715 Pro vs Keychron B33 Differences Side by Side

This comparison is for buyers deciding between a compact, feature-rich mechanical keyboard and a modern, low-profile alternative. The Redragon K715 Pro offers a standard mechanical switch experience with a gasket mount and extensive sound dampening. The Keychron B33 uses a unique scissor mechanism for a quiet, low-profile feel with versatile wireless options. The decision hinges on whether you prioritize a cushioned, moddable typing sound or a sleek, silent design for shared spaces.

Pros and Trade-offs

Your primary need dictates the choice. If you want a traditional, moddable mechanical keyboard with a thocky sound profile and don't need the fastest wireless, the Redragon K715 Pro is a compelling, budget-friendly option. Opt for the Keychron B33 if your priority is a quiet, sleek keyboard for an office or shared space, and you value the flexibility of tri-mode wireless connectivity with a low-profile form factor.

Redragon FINKE K715 Pro

  • +Hot-swappable PCB for easy switch replacement.
  • +Detailed 5-layer noise dampening system including PO foam and a PET sound pad.
  • +Compact 75% layout with dedicated function keys and a control knob.
  • +Gasket mount design for a cushioned typing feel.
  • +Includes RGB backlighting and PBT keycaps.

  • Only offers Bluetooth and wired connectivity, lacking a 2.4 GHz wireless option.
  • Case material is plastic, which may feel less premium than metal alternatives.
  • Switch options are limited to linear types in the base configuration.

Keychron B33

  • +Unique scissor switch mechanism designed for silent, low-profile typing.
  • +Tri-mode connectivity with 2.4 GHz (1000 Hz polling), Bluetooth 5.2, and wired.
  • +Fully programmable via the Keychron Launcher web app for key remapping and macros.
  • +Ergonomic design with two adjustable typing angles (6.5° and 9°).
  • +Includes a magnetic storage slot for the 2.4 GHz receiver.

  • Substantially heavier at 1977g, making it less portable.
  • Lacks RGB lighting, featuring a non-backlit design.
  • Uses ABS keycaps which may develop shine over time more quickly than PBT.

Which Keyboard Is Better for Your Needs?

The Keychron B33 is the stronger choice for office environments and content creation due to its silent operation and versatile connectivity. The Redragon K715 Pro wins for travel and modding, thanks to its lighter weight, compact form, and hot-swappable design. For gaming and programming, the choice is more nuanced, with the K715 Pro offering tactile controls and the B33 providing customization software, leading to a tie for coders.

GamingRedragon FINKE K715 Pro
  • The K715 Pro includes a dedicated control knob for quick media and volume adjustments.
  • Its vendor description highlights a 5-layer noise dampening system which can provide a more satisfying acoustic feedback.
  • The layout is a compact 75% size, preserving function keys while saving desk space for mouse movement.
OfficeKeychron B33
  • The Keychron B33 is explicitly designed for silent typing, ideal for shared workspaces.
  • It offers tri-mode connectivity (2.4 GHz, Bluetooth 5.2, wired) for easy switching between multiple devices.
  • Its low-profile, ergonomic design with adjustable typing angles is noted for reducing fatigue.
ProgrammingTie
  • The K715 Pro has a 75% layout with dedicated function keys, avoiding the need for FN combos.
  • The Keychron B33 supports key remapping and macros via the Keychron Launcher web app for workflow customization.
  • Both keyboards offer a wired connection for reliable, lag-free input.
TravelRedragon FINKE K715 Pro
  • The Redragon K715 Pro is significantly lighter at 910g compared to the B33's 1977g.
  • Its 75% layout is more compact in length (133mm) than the B33's 80% TKL layout (370mm).
  • It supports Bluetooth connectivity for cable-free use on the go.
ModdingRedragon FINKE K715 Pro
  • The K715 Pro is listed as hot-swappable, compatible with nearly all 3-pin and 5-pin switches.
  • Its vendor description details a 5-layer dampening setup including PO foam, IXPE switch foam, and a PET sound pad for acoustic tuning.
  • It uses gasket mounting, which is a popular modding platform for tuning typing feel.
Content CreationKeychron B33
  • The Keychron B33 features convenient shortcut keys for multimedia controls like volume and play/pause.
  • Its tri-mode connectivity allows easy switching between a computer and a tablet or other device.
  • The silent typing experience prevents microphone pickup of keyboard noise during recording.
